首页
学习
活动
专区
圈层
工具
发布
    • 综合排序
    • 最热优先
    • 最新优先
    时间不限
  • 3步搞定Claude Code国内安装:2026最新保姆教程(附cc-switch配置

    这里推荐用cc-switch,一个图形化工具,能让你在ClaudeCode里一键切换不同模型。 ####2.配置GLM-5.1打开cc-switch,点击右上角加号,选择“自定义配置”。! 配置好后,在cc-switch里选中这个配置,点“启用”。 返回401Unauthorized:检查cc-switch里的APIKey格式,确保目标平台支持BearerToken认证。 终端频繁断连:可能是网关超时,在cc-switch配置里调高timeout到120秒,开启keep_alive。

    3900编辑于 2026-04-27
  • 来自专栏程序猿DD

    Claude Code 一键切换神器:cc-switch,让你告别频繁改配置的痛苦!

    但使用过程中,你是不是也经常遇到这些痛点: • 想同时用官方Claude系列模型、或者某个中转或国产的便宜模型 → 得手动改配置文件 • 多个API Key、多个代理地址来回切 → 改错一次就全乱套 • cc-switch 不是简单的“改个API地址”的小工具,而是一个全家桶式的管理中心。 cc-switch cc-switch 核心亮点一览: 1. MCP服务器统一管理 • 支持 stdio/http/sse 三种传输方式 • 一键同步到所有客户端,再也不用分别去改每个工具的配置了 3. 配置安全备份 • 自动保留最近10个版本,支持导入导出 • 再也不怕改坏了回不去 7. 步骤2:首次启动 打开后界面非常直观,点击「Add Provider」添加第一个配置

    65.1K93编辑于 2026-01-29
  • 来自专栏张善友的专栏

    构建基于 cc-switch 与 sdcbchats 的AI 编程基础设施

    客户端架构深度解析:cc-switch 的演进与机制 作为整个链路的入口,客户端配置管理工具的稳定性直接决定了开发体验的流畅度。 cc-switch 能够扫描进程树和常见的配置文件路径,识别出可能导致路由失效的“影子配置”,并向用户发出可视化警告。这种防御性编程设计极大降低了排查网络连接问题的时间成本。 2.3 Deep Link 协议与配置分发 为了便于团队内部快速分发统一的网关配置cc-switch 实现了自定义 URL Scheme 协议 ccswitch://。 这个 8080 就是后续在 cc-switch配置的端口 。 ● 数据卷:./app_data:/app/AppData。这是必须的配置。 该密钥将用于 cc-switch 的鉴权。 4.2 第二阶段:配置客户端 (cc-switch) 回到客户端机器,我们将利用 cc-switch 的自定义提供商功能来接入刚刚搭建的网关。

    1.5K10编辑于 2026-01-26
  • 来自专栏网络安全攻防

    把AI变成同事:VS Code接入Claude Code实践

    : 模型管理 CC-Switch是一个用于配置管理AI编程工具和切换模型的开源工具,主要用于在多个大模型API或供应商之间进行快速切换,常见于AI编码助手生态(例如:Claude Code、Codex、 Gemini CLI等),开发者通过CC-Switch可以在图形界面或命令行中统一管理API Key、模型地址(base URL)、模型名称以及相关配置并实现一键切换不同模型后端,而无需手动修改配置文件或环境变量 https://github.com/farion1231/cc-switch 下载适配系统的版本并下载执行安装 模型配置 下面我们以DeepSeek为例来演示具体的API申请和配置过程: https ://www.deepseek.com/ Step 1:API Key创建 随后选择"API Keys"来创建API Step 2:API Key配置 随后我们选择CC-Switch中"+"号来添加大模型供应商 Step 3:随后我们在VS Code中安装Claude Code插件 Step 4:随后我们在VS Code中点击"Claude Code"的图标,此时可以看到这里有登录选项,由于我们本地已经通过CC-Switch

    95010编辑于 2026-04-17
  • 来自专栏测试开发技术

    CC‑Switch 原来是这么玩的!90% 的人都没用对

    ,没有备份与测速 • 换模型测试效果,需重启终端、重新认证,效率低 如果你也存在这些问题,今天给大家推荐一款开源实用的大模型配置管理工具:cc-switch,它几乎完美解决了以上所有问题! 简单来说: cc-switch 不是简单的“改个API地址”的小工具,而是一个全家桶式的管理中心。 如果你每天都在用AI写代码,且不止用一个模型/一个渠道,讨厌每次切换模型都要手动改配置文件,需要管理大量自定义 Skills 和 Prompt 模板,那么装上 cc-switch 基本不会后悔。 项目地址:https://github.com/farion1231/cc-switch 它核心解决了三件事: 1. 配置备份 / 恢复 / 导入导出 • 自动保留历史版本 • 一键备份 / 还原,不怕改崩 • 多设备同步更方便 三、安装下载 cc-switch是一个开源项目,项目的发布页面可以下载各种版本。

    3K20编辑于 2026-04-15
  • 2026年国内 Codex 安装教程和使用教程:GPT-5.4 完整指南

    随着GPT-5.4的发布,Codex的能力也完成了一次关键跃迁:从“写代码”→“做工程”本文将带你从0到1,完整掌握:国内如何安装Codex如何接入GPT-5.4如何通过cc-switch实现稳定中转Codex APIKey3️⃣配置中转(关键)其中第三点最重要:是否稳定,取决于中转配置四、Codex安装教程(CLI方式)1.环境准备展开代码语言:BashAI代码解释Node.js>=22npm>=102.安装 在国内使用Codex(尤其GPT-5.4),强烈建议配置中转,否则体验极差甚至不可用。 1.cc-switch是什么cc-switch是一个AI接口管理工具,可用于:APIKey管理BaseURL转发(中转)多模型切换本地统一入口本质:AI网关+配置管理器2.安装cc-switch展开代码语言 :使用cc-switch❓额度问题建议:混用5.3/5.4控制上下文❓Linux无界面直接:展开代码语言:BashAI代码解释codex十一、总结Codex+GPT-5.4正在改变软件开发方式:从“写代码

    28.3K02编辑于 2026-03-21
  • 来自专栏AI编程

    CC‑Switch 原来是这么玩的!90% 的人都没用对

    ,没有备份与测速换模型测试效果,需重启终端、重新认证,效率低如果你也存在这些问题,今天给大家推荐一款开源实用的大模型配置管理工具:cc-switch,它几乎完美解决了以上所有问题! 简单来说:cc-switch不是简单的“改个API地址”的小工具,而是一个全家桶式的管理中心。 如果你每天都在用AI写代码,且不止用一个模型/一个渠道,讨厌每次切换模型都要手动改配置文件,需要管理大量自定义Skills和Prompt模板,那么装上cc-switch基本不会后悔。 cc-switch是一个开源项目,项目的发布页面可以下载各种版本。 可以尝试将CC-Switch本地代理服务开启,这是解决90%连接问题的关键!

    3.4K41编辑于 2026-04-13
  • 来自专栏用户3206217的专栏

    【RuoYi-SpringBoot3-Pro】:将 AI 编程融入传统 java 开发

    同样的,介绍ClaudeCode的文章已经被写烂了,这里就介绍下根据我自己的习惯进行的一些配置配置使用命令行时,跳过所有权限提示展开代码语言:TXTAI代码解释claude--dangerously-skip-permissions使用插件时,跳过所有权限提示插件其他配置cc-switch众所周知的原因 为了方便管理,我这里使用cc-switch,工具非常傻瓜化,还没有使用的小伙伴可以自行安装使用。 ClaudeCode命令行工具:无论是命令行还是VSCode插件,根据自己的习惯灵活选择,配合cc-switch解决国内使用的访问问题。 通过以上工具和配置的组合,在保留传统Java开发习惯的同时,充分利用AI的强大能力,提升开发效率和代码质量。往期教程合集RuoYi-SpringBoot3-Pro

    46610编辑于 2026-03-04
  • Claude Code 2026 最新保姆级安装指南

    本文将带各位读者一步步完成Claude Code的安装,并通过“魔改”配置解锁第三方端点支持,让你摆脱官方的限制,实现更灵活的 AI 编程体验。 我们需要手动创建配置文件来通过“验证门槛”并开启第三方模型支持。此步骤包含两个部分的配置:1.key类型配置我们需要在 .claude文件夹中创建一个 config.json文件。 配置第三方模型启动后,在 Claude Code 输入框中输入 /,选择 API configuration (或类似 Config 选项),进入配置界面。 五、调用中转 API不仅是直连 DeepSeek,你也可以配置各种中转 API。 除了上述配置方法,社区还有开源项目 cc-switch (https://github.com/farion1231/cc-switch),可以更方便地管理和切换 Claude Code 的多种配置,也推荐大家尝试

    21.4K42编辑于 2026-02-03
  • 来自专栏网络安全攻防

    IDEA接入Claude Code:你的AI程序员正式上线

    的图标,我们只需要点击对应的小图标即可召唤Claude Code Step 3:随后我们安装Claude Code SDK(需要注意的是这里需要使用管理员权限来启动IDEA,不然安装有权限问题) 模型配置 Claude Code支持模型自定义,我们这里可以使用CC-Switch来进行动态切换,而且可以动态的适配,例如: 我们也可以直接在IDEA中进行配置: 使用测试 下面我们使用AI模型对当前的工程代码进行一个简要分析

    56510编辑于 2026-04-17
  • Claude Code 配置国产模型

    ClaudeCode配置国产模型前段时间连续写了几篇ClaudeCode、Codex这类codingagent的用法和进阶配置,这次补一篇ClaudeCode接国产模型的配置方法。 每个模型可以有自己的配置目录配置目录单独隔开:展开代码语言:BashAI代码解释exportCLAUDE_CONFIG_DIR="$HOME/claude-model/.claude-doubao"这样可以把配置 这样做解决两件事:平时不用换命令习惯VSCode插件也能跟这套配置对齐如果改了配置,记得再执行一次:展开代码语言:BashAI代码解释clauderestart不重启的话,旧配置还会留在当前会话里。 2.用cc-switch管图形化配置如果你不想手改settings.json,也不想自己维护wrapper,cc-switch是另一条路。 cc-switch适合下面几种情况:平时会在多个provider之间切换不想手改配置文件不只在用ClaudeCode,还同时在用Codex、GeminiCLI这类工具用一个小例子验证展开代码语言:TXTAI

    2.1K20编辑于 2026-04-10
  • 来自专栏AI编程

    全球首个龙虾模型:GLM-5-Turbo(手把手安装、配置、使用教程)来了!

    OpenClaw的配置信息,比如飞书配置,进入到IM频道,可以看到飞书已经自动配置好了。 如果此前你并没有在本地安装OpenClaw或配置过飞书,也可以直接在AutoClaw添加频道配置即可。 、重新认证,效率极低如果你也存在这些问题,今天给大家推荐一款开源实用的大模型配置管理工具:cc-switch,它几乎完美解决了以上所有问题! 简单来说:cc-switch不是简单的“改个API地址”的小工具,而是一个全家桶式的管理中心。 如果你每天都在用AI写代码,且不止用一个模型/一个渠道,讨厌每次切换模型都要手动改配置文件,需要管理大量自定义Skills和Prompt模板,那么装上cc-switch基本不会后悔。

    4.3K221编辑于 2026-03-17
  • 来自专栏代码日志

    这个AI中转站,用下来感觉确实...

    我是怎么配置的 我主要用 Codex(VS Code 插件),所以就说这个的配置过程: 注册账号:上去填个邮箱就行,没什么门槛,注册超级简单 搞个APIKey:后台点一下就能生成 装插件:VS Code 哈哈 然后安装个 cc-switch , 切换模型很方便,codex、gemini、cc都可以快速切换。 image.png 他们的系统也有一键导入的按钮。 codex配置成功后的页面 实际使用体验 场景一:给老项目加类型注解 周末我在整理一个之前的 TypeScript 项目,有些文件写得比较随意,没加类型。手动补的话得花一下午。 主要原因: 配置简单:几分钟搞定,不需要折腾各种环境,生了很多事儿 响应稳定:周末高强度用了一天,没掉过链子。

    33310编辑于 2026-04-16
  • 来自专栏韩曙亮的移动开发专栏

    【Android Gradle 插件】AndroidSourceSets 配置 ③ ( aidl 配置 | assets 配置 | compileConfigurationName 配置 )

    文章目录 一、AndroidSourceSets#aidl 配置 二、AndroidSourceSets#assets 配置 三、AndroidSourceSets#compileConfigurationName android-gradle-dsl-gh-pages/2.3/com.android.build.gradle.AppExtension.html build.gradle#android 模块配置文档 2.3/com.android.build.gradle.AppExtension.html ProductFlavor ( build.gradle#android#defaultConfig 配置 一、AndroidSourceSets#aidl 配置 ---- AndroidSourceSets ( build.gradle#android#sourceSets 配置 ) 文档位置 : android-gradle-dsl AndroidSourceSets#compileConfigurationName 配置属性表示 该源集的编译打包依赖配置组名称 ; AndroidSourceSets#compileConfigurationName

    2.4K20编辑于 2023-03-30
  • 来自专栏大内老A

    配置:读取配置数据

    我们可以采用内存的变量作为配置的数据源,也可以将配置定义在持久化的文件甚至数据库中。在对配置系统进行系统介绍之前,我们先从编程的角度来体验一下全新的配置读取方式。 键值对是配置的基本表现形式,所以IConfiguration对象提供了索引使我们可以根据配置项的Key得到配置项的值,下面的代码正是以索引的方式得到对应配置信息的。 除此之外,为了描述配置树的结构,配置字典需要将对应叶子节点在配置树中的路径作为Key。 [ASP.NET Core 3框架揭秘] 配置[1]:读取配置数据[上篇] [ASP.NET Core 3框架揭秘] 配置[2]:读取配置数据[下篇] [ASP.NET Core 3框架揭秘] 配置[3 3框架揭秘] 配置[6]:多样化的配置源[上篇] [ASP.NET Core 3框架揭秘] 配置[7]:多样化的配置源[中篇] [ASP.NET Core 3框架揭秘] 配置[8]:多样化的配置源[下篇

    2.6K60发布于 2019-12-11
  • 来自专栏大内老A

    配置:读取配置数据

    我们可以采用内存的变量作为配置的数据源,也可以将配置定义在持久化的文件甚至数据库中。在对配置系统进行系统介绍之前,我们先从编程的角度来体验一下全新的配置读取方式。 在前面演示的实例中,为了创建这些封装配置的对象,我们都是采用手工读取配置的形式。如果定义的配置项太多的话,逐条读取配置项其实是一项非常繁琐的工作。 到目前为止,针对某一环境的配置被分布到两个配置文件中,那么我们在启动文件的时候就应该根据当前执行环境动态地加载对应的配置文件。如果两个文件涉及到同一段配置,应该首选当前环境对应的那个配置文件。 [ASP.NET Core 3框架揭秘] 配置[1]:读取配置数据[上篇] [ASP.NET Core 3框架揭秘] 配置[2]:读取配置数据[下篇] [ASP.NET Core 3框架揭秘] 配置[3 3框架揭秘] 配置[6]:多样化的配置源[上篇] [ASP.NET Core 3框架揭秘] 配置[7]:多样化的配置源[中篇] [ASP.NET Core 3框架揭秘] 配置[8]:多样化的配置源[下篇

    2.5K40发布于 2019-12-11
  • 来自专栏韩曙亮的移动开发专栏

    【Android Gradle 插件】ProductFlavor 配置 ( 测试相关配置 | versionNameSuffix 配置 | applicationIdSuffix 配置 )

    文章目录 一、测试相关配置 二、ProductFlavor#useJack 配置 三、ProductFlavor#versionNameSuffix 配置 四、ProductFlavor#applicationIdSuffix 配置 五、应用id后缀、版本号后缀 配置示例 Android Plugin DSL Reference 参考文档 : 文档主页 : https://google.github.io/android-gradle-dsl ProductFlavor#externalNativeBuild 配置 ( build.gradle#android#defaultConfig#externalNativeBuild 配置 ---- ProductFlavor#useJack 配置已经弃用 , 使用 ProductFlavor#jackOptions 配置替代该配置 ; 三、ProductFlavor#versionNameSuffix 配置 ---- ProductFlavor#versionNameSuffix 配置用于配置版本名称后缀 ; String versionNameSuffix 版本名称后缀。

    2.2K20编辑于 2023-03-30
  • 来自专栏点点滴滴

    CentOS配置denyhosts配置

    DenyHosts-2.6.tar.gz 2、解压 tar -zxvf DenyHosts-2.6.tar.gz 3、安装 cd DenyHosts-2.6 python setup.py install 4、相关配置 进入目录: cd /usr/share/denyhosts/ 复制重命名一份配置文件 cp daemon-control-dist daemon-control cp denyhosts.cfg-dist  denyhosts.cfg 根据具体配置daemon-control vi daemon-control 将: SECURE_LOG=/var/log/secure 改为: SECURE_LOG=/var

    2.1K20发布于 2018-06-26
  • 来自专栏全栈程序员必看

    Apache配置+php配置

    一、apache配置 首先下载apache安装包,下载地址:http://httpd.apache.org/download.cgi 我的是win7系统,所以下载windows的安装包,点击我圈出的地方 ApacheHaus 根据自己的电脑选择64位还是32的安装包,进行下载 然后解压文件,我解压到E:\Apache\Apache24 然后打开文件夹找到conf文件夹下的httpd.conf文件,打开进行配置 然后将 PHP 的根目录下的 php.ini-development 复制一份并改名为 php.ini,作为PHP的配置文件 4.打开php.ini,修改配置信息: 说明:ini文件的注释是分号 (英文分号),所以取消注释就删除分号; ${phphome}是PHP的根目录,即:E:\PHP,配置文件中写成绝对路径。 ,要慢慢仔细找找 6.修改 Apache24\conf\ 目录下的 httpd.conf 配置 Apache ,让 Apache 和 PHP 协同工作 修改默认的索引,以支持 PHP 修改前: #

    5.7K10编辑于 2022-09-14
  • 来自专栏韩曙亮的移动开发专栏

    【Android NDK 开发】Android Studio 的 NDK 配置 ( 源码编译配置 | 构建脚本配置 | 打包配置 | CMake 配置 | ndkBuild 配置 )

    源码编译配置 II . 构建脚本配置 III . NDK 函数库打包配置 IV . Java 与 C 代码示例 V . 源码编译配置 : ① 配置位置 : Module 级别的 build.gradle 中进行配置 ; ② 主要作用 : 主要作用是配置本工程中的 C/C++ 源码如何编译成动态库的 ; ③ 常用配置 : 配置层级 : 在 android 下 defaultConfig 中配置的 externalNativeBuild 是配置 AS 中的 C/C++ 源码编译内容的 ; 注意区分配置 : externalNativeBuild 构建脚本配置 : ① 配置位置 : Module 级别的 build.gradle 中进行配置 ; ② 主要作用 : 主要作用是配置本工程中的 C/C++ 源码的构建脚本 ; ③ 常用配置 : 配置 cmake 博客相关资源下载 ---- CSDN 博客地址 : 【Android NDK 开发】Android Studio 的 NDK 配置 ( 源码编译配置 | 构建脚本配置 | 打包配置 | CMake 配置

    4.3K21编辑于 2023-03-27
领券